With all the car shows going on in August, literally everywhere, my mind started seeking articles on car shops. There are quite a few places in Wanamingo alone that deal with different aspects of car care. Today’s story focuses on Revland Alignment, located at 641 Main Street.

I met with Mark and Ruth to see what they have to offer. There are many services they offer besides wheel alignments. Along with wheel alignments on passenger vehicles like our cars and trucks, they also service large farm trucks and even semi's. Other offerings are tires, brakes, shocks and oil changes. They do not do engine repair, however.

Mark and Ruth met in 1984 at a dance in Cannon Falls. They now have 4 sons, Justin, Jason, Josh and Jesse. Jamie is their daughter in law, and they are also blessed with 5 grandchildren, one great granddaughter, and another great grand on the way. Josh works at the shop with 2 other full-time employees, Greg Poncelet and Dylan Johnson. Ruth is the financial secretary, so it is a real "family" business. Until recently, Mark was also a volunteer firefighter, retiring after 40 years of service.

As to how he got into the business, Mark's dad Les was the one who showed Mark the ropes. Les had worked for Haller Chevrolet doing front end alignments for many years, and wanted to help Mark build his future, so in 1981, they built the current shop after renting space from Maynard Romness for a time. Mark had gone to school for bodywork, and bought cars at auction and fixed them up and sold them, but Les convinced him to go back to school for front end work, too.

I asked Mark what he considered to be the most important aspect of car care, and he said having good tires, especially with winter right around the corner. Watch for his ads in the Messenger for the next tire sale!

When asked about the most important part of doing business in Wanamingo, he quoted his father. "Wanamingo is a small town. You have to do your best work to keep your customers coming back," said Les. And they do come back! Revland services vehicles in a 60 mile radius, and have many referrals from satisfied customers like Dave Stafford from Pine Island.
